FMP Evaluation
The final outcomes for my final major project consist of:
–branding for Purbeck including typography, colour choice, a logo, photography, pictograms and tone of voice –a prototype website –an Instagram page –set of five posters –a promotional leaflet
At the start of the project I was finding it difficult to choose a subject. I eventually chose to look at Purbeck. Due to my dissertation being on place branding, I already had an understanding of the subject and thought Purbeck would be a good place to brand due to it being somewhere I love and visit quite often. I felt Purbeck did not make the most of it’s tourism opportunities and I decided a new identity would bring the place up to date and would encourage an adventurous, younger audience to visit. 
Some key research in my project was the branding for the 1972 Munich Olympics and Otl Aicher’s design for this. His simple pictogram design inspired me to make my own for Purbeck to represent the different activities you can do in Purbeck. Another branding example was for Porto in Portugal which took visual inspiration from the tiles found around the city. I liked how one aspect of the city informed the whole design of the brand. 
This led me to think about what a key part of Purbeck would be that could influence my brand. After quite a few trips to Purbeck and trials of various logo ideas, I decided that Purbeck stone was a huge part of the peninsula’s identity. From this, I developed a logo inspired by dry stone walls with soft edged type for the word ‘purbeck’ and a square block surrounding this. With this I looked at the colours found in Purbeck stone and the landscape to provide me with my colour palette. The natural beauty of Purbeck is one of its main features and brings in a lot of tourism therefore I wanted this to come across in the brand. Photography was a big part of the brand and was used to show the beauty of the landscape, I wanted this photography to entice people in without being too obvious and unauthentic like some tourism photography. A main part of the brand was the idea of exploring. This idea started with ‘unhelpful’ wayfinding that just encouraged people to make their own paths and explore new places and did not tell people where to go specifically. 
I have used these ‘go explore’ and ‘go wander’ quotes on my set of promotional posters. I am happy with how these posters turned out as I think the photography makes you want to visit the place but does not tell them specifically where the place is, the website link is displayed at the bottom of the poster which is where you can find out more information. The promotional leaflet is similar as it is mainly photography based to draw the person in, I wanted the photography to speak for itself therefore I did not include too much text- only a small piece about Purbeck and the web links. 
The website was quite challenging in terms of trying to get a sense of exploration across but I think I have managed this with the four way navigation. I used Xd to create the prototype website but this did have some limitations as it doesn’t allow rollovers or GIFs and also I couldn’t create carousel style images on the landing page like I wanted but I think the simplicity of the landing page makes it stand out and encourages the user to look further. 
I believe my branding would encourage a younger audience to Purbeck but would also be appealing to residents and frequent visitors. My branding is centred around exploring and discovering which I think encompasses Purbeck as a place and allows visitors to experience Purbeck in their own way. Although this project had a slow start, my time management has been good due to getting my primary and secondary research and content sorted quite early. This project has also allowed me to use my photography and illustration skills and to develop my branding abilities. Using quite an unusual subject of a place for branding has encouraged me to think differently about what branding is. I set out in this project to create something I was passionate about and proud of, which I have achieved in my branding of a place that is important to me. Branding is a practice I would love to pursue in my future career, therefore this will be an important project in my portfolio that I will be confident to talk about.

My Instagram page for Purbeck (best viewed on a phone!)
To continue the explorative theme of my branding, the Instagram encourages the user to look further to discover places. The square format works well with my brand due to my logos being based around squares.
Each of the first 3 posts at the bottom of the Instagram page are a set and when you click and look through the post you discover a large photo of a place, on this post the location is tagged and the user has to click on this to find out where the place is. They can then see what other people have posted about the place. The posts with pictograms also are tagged with a location of where you can do the activity in Purbeck. I wanted the branding to come through on the Instagram therefore the pictograms have coloured backgrounds reflecting the colour palette and photography is used frequently as it is an important aspect of the identity. Instagram is a good way for a brand to connect with their audience and have the ability to keep in contact with them 24/7.

I’m struggling with my website quite a lot in terms of how I want the user to discover a place. I think I need to go back and do a proper plan of the website. I like the four direction navigation style of my landing page but this is kind of causing me problems too. As you can see it is really messy at the moment as I’m trying out different ideas for different sections. 
I started to look at weather being a form of deciding where you should go but I’m not sure how successful this is. Initially in the project I didn’t want the weather to decide what people do because sometimes a windy, rainy hike in Purbeck is better than a sunny one! So I’m not sure i like that it is a little limiting. I might just use a weather indicator on the landing page as people may find it useful to know what the weather is like so they can plan their day and choose appropriate clothing and transport. 
Also although Xd is really nice to use, it does have quite a few limitations, I cannot import my GIF logo onto my landing page so I will have to do this in After Effects and you can’t do rollover effects in Xd. But I think the navigation of the website is actually not too bad even without rollovers so I’m not too worried about this at this stage.
